Job Summary:The Quality Engineer works with minimal supervision and uses originality, ingenuity and established procedures to control and monitor quality, ensuring products are consistent with industry standards, government regulations, and customer requirements. This person will also help with our AS9145 (APQP) implementation.Essential Functions:Work cross-functionally with Engineering, Operations, Suppliers and CustomersCollect and analyze production data to evaluate product qualityDrive root cause analysis and recommends corrective actionsStop production if serious product defects are presentMonitor quality control systems to ensure effectiveness and efficiencyInstruct others in quality control and analytical proceduresProduce reports regarding nonconformance of products or processes, root cause analyses, or quality trendsReview statistical studies, regulatory standards and trends in the field of quality controlIdentify critical points in the Value Stream and specify sampling proceduresDrive qualification of product and process changes to ensure only the highest levels of quality are acceptedSupport audits with Defense, Aerospace and Customer AuditorsProvide support for failure analysis and reliability testing as requiredReview and approve quality document changes - Engineering Change Orders (ECOs), Manufacturing Change Orders (MCOs), deviations, etc.Utilize a roadmap of continuous improvement for the organization by establishing priorities, methods for strategies and implementation using data to both guide the process as well as monitor the resultAny other task assigned by supervisor or managementMinimum Qualifications:Bachelor of Science degree in Quality, Electrical Engineering or related field required.Proficiency with APQP, PPAP, DFMEA, PFMEA, Control Plans, MSA for AS9145 Process control tools2-5 years of Quality Engineering experience in an aerospace environment, electronics, or automotive manufacturing setting.Prefer CQE, CQA, CQM or other similar quality certification through ASQMicrosoft Office Products Software (Word, PowerPoint, Access, Excel, Outlook)Good oral and written communication skills required to effectively present information, write reports and process instructions, and provide support to various functional groupsAssess, trouble shoot, and support the resolution of technical problems in a timely, cost-effective mannerEligibility Requirement: This position may require access to Controlled Data or Information. Where the position requires such access only US Persons will be considered. As a US Department of Defense contractor, we are bound by International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R).Preferred Qualifications:Familiarity with AS9100Educational background in structured problem solving, 5S, mistake-proofing and process capability toolsTop Benefits:As a team member at Crane Aerospace and Electronics, you’ll enjoy:Benefits: Health care, dental or life insurance starting the first day of the monthTime Off: 15 days of paid time off that start accruing your first day at Crane and 11 paid holidays per year.401k Retirement Plan: 401k plan with company matchEducation Reimbursement: eligible after six months of employmentYou can see a list of our benefits at or visit our website at for more information on our company and great opportunities.We are committed to operational excellence and world class processes.
